Macの方は、
画面表示もプリンタ出力もPDFをベースとしたDPS(ディスプレイポストスクリプト)に近いもの。
WYSIWYGの精神は現在も続いていると捉えることもできる。
Retinaへの転換がスムーズだったのはそのため。

Winは画面表示用のレンダラとプリンタ出力のレンダラが別物だし、
(一応、GDIなどで統合はされているが、内部処理が違う)
画面表示用のフォントレンダラはアプリにも絡んでるので刷新できないし、
(MacTypeなどの実装などで分かるとおり)
Excelなどでのフォントズレが起きるのはこのためでもある。
アプリ実行レイヤーを分けて実装するぐらいしか方法はなさそう。
良くも悪くも、互換性重視が足を引っ張ってる。